How can I manually focus a converted Makro-Sonnar T* 100mm lens on a Canon D5mkII? To manually focus a Canon lens, the manual focus switch on the lens must be set to the manual position. The Zeiss lens does not have a manual focus switch as the manual focus function is set on the Contax N digital camera body. Please advise me prior to having this lens converted as I do a lot of manual focusing in my work. Thanks. |

The aperture ring of the lens now means the AF/MF switch. f/22 means manual focus and all other positions mean autofocus.
The aperture is controlled by the camera body.
